internally evaluate the likeliness the change is really required. This is frequently a "gut contact" determined by the Agile DBA's former
refactoring from the catalog. Have we observed a different form of database refactoring? No. Database refactorings
After the possible indicator has long been empirically supported being meaningful in clinical practice and it's been decided that no undue burden can be placed on taking part services, a pilot analyze is done in willing amenities
Let us start with some definitions. A database refactoring is a simple change to your database schema that
Lots of refactorings require you emigrate, or duplicate info, from the previous Variation from the schema to the new. Your knowledge migration log consists of the info manipulation language (DML) to reformat or cleanse the resource information through the entire system of your respective undertaking.
Update log. This log includes the supply code for long run alterations on the database schema which might be to be operate once the transition period of time for database refactorings. Within our example This may be the resource code required to clear away the ZipCode column and also the triggers we launched.
This e-book, Disciplined Agile Supply: A Practitioner's Manual to Agile Software Shipping and delivery during the Organization describes the Disciplined Agile Supply (Father) approach conclusion framework. The Father framework is actually a persons-first, Understanding-oriented hybrid agile approach to IT Answer shipping. It's got a hazard-value delivery lifecycle, is objective-driven, is business conscious, and supplies the foundation for scaling agile. This guide is particularly crucial for anyone who wants to know how agile is effective from end-to-close in just an organization placing. Facts gurus will discover it appealing Web Site as it exhibits how agile modeling and agile database methods in good shape into the general Alternative shipping approach.
column is a metamorphosis to your schema although not a style and design improvement to it. Whilst That is Evidently an incredibly small nuance I think that it's an
Consumers are inspired to download the complete database for reasons of official information Assessment making sure that meta data accompanying sample effects is effectively thought of for the duration of analysis. Further options could be extra to the data extraction Software Sooner or later.
Settle for that iterative and incremental improvement is the norm. Fashionable application progress methodologies take an iterative and incremental method of software package enhancement.
popular code that is required to keep your database "glued with each other". This code has actually been assigned the identical elimination day as ZipCode.
Figure 7 reveals how two task check here groups routine the deployment in their modifications (together with database refactorings) into obtainable deployment Home windows.
The NSQD is getting maintained as a individual stand-on your own database, serving as a crucial useful resource for municipal stormwater professionals and researchers who are looking for city runoff characterization info. The NSQD additional reading may be looked for h2o quality information determined by land use, point out, and EPA Rain Zone, coupled with various other requirements. The NSQD is usually downloaded from this Internet site, along with a new Website application continues to be designed to support tailor made facts extraction queries.
is assigned to it utilizing a UML named variable. A cause was also introduced to maintain the values contained in the two